
Sea Dogs: To Each His Own map — Trinidad and Tobago Island
Trinidad and Tobago is a rather interesting island in Sea Dogs: To Each His Own. At the very least because in its only Spanish colony, San Jose, you can start a fairly intriguing side quest called “The Price of Consumption”.
One month after completing this quest, you gain a unique opportunity to purchase resins at the San Jose lighthouse in Sea Dogs: To Each His Own. A very nice bonus, indeed.
All types of street merchants are present in the city except the native trader, and the price table for naval trade is provided below.
An experienced trader will immediately notice the “green” prices for coffee and cocoa, which are considered scarce goods in some other cities of Sea Dogs: To Each His Own.
However, the option to sell resins directly to the shop in Trinidad and Tobago is extremely unprofitable — it is always better to sell strategic goods to smugglers.

Unfortunately, manga rosa does not grow on Trinidad and Tobago in Sea Dogs. On the other hand, the city of Cumana is located nearby — and the situation with manga rosa there is completely different.
